Glass Love Poem by Garret Raja

Glass Love



In the story of love, a tale is told,
Of a girl and a love that did unfold.
Like clear glass, her soul was revealed,
Letting light pass, all secrets unsealed.

With a fiery spirit and love so true,
She embraced this love, her heart in view.
But little did she know, his heart was false,
Betrayed by his actions, her trust was lost.

Love, like glass, can easily break,
Words can hurt, causing hearts to ache.
She discovered his lies, a painful blow,
Her heart shattered, tears did freely flow.

Yet love and glass hold beauty and worth,
If handled with care, they can find rebirth.
Through tender touch and heartfelt devotion,
Love and glass can mend, with true emotion.

Though love may fracture, like glass it can shatter,
Both possess strength, nothing can scatter.
With tenderness and care, they can be restored,
Love and glass endure, their essence adored.

Transparent and pure, they reveal the way,
Into souls deep, where love's secrets sway.
In their fragility, lies a hidden might,
Love and glass, sources of eternal light.

So let us cherish love, handle it with care,
Like fragile glass, let's nurture and repair.
For in vulnerability, their power does reside,
Love and glass, forever intertwined.
